## Python模块补全 Python是一种简单易学的编程语言,同时也是一种高级的、解释性的、面向对象的编程语言。它拥有丰富的标准库,但有时我们仍然需要使用一些其他的模块来扩展Python的功能。本文将介绍Python模块补全的概念和使用方法,并提供一些常用的模块作为示例。 ### 什么是Python模块补全Python模块补全是指在Python中使用第三方模块来扩展其功能。Pytho
原创 2023-11-22 04:29:58
40阅读
mac import sys import readline import rlcompleter if sys.platform == 'darwin' and sys.version_info[0] == 2: readline.parse_and_bind("bind ^I rl_complete") else: readline.parse_and_bind("tab: complet
转载 2021-08-18 15:53:51
358阅读
python在linux、mac下自动补全脚本,windows下没有,呵呵。。。。
原创 2018-04-10 10:11:02
1573阅读
1点赞
  之前一直使用shell编程,习惯了shell的 tab 自动补全功能,而Python的命令行却不支持 tab 自动补全,故而研究让Python命令行支持自动补全功能。1、首先找到Python调用库路径,具体方法如下: 1 >>>python27 2 >>>import sys 3 >>>sys.path 4 ['', '/usr
转载 2023-06-21 00:21:50
233阅读
一、python交互模式设置Python 解释器具有简单的行编辑功能。 在 Unix 系统上,任何 Python 解释器都可能已经添加了 GNU readline 库支持,这样就具备了精巧的交互编辑和历史记录等功能。 在 Python 主窗口中输入 Control-P 可能是检查是否支持命令行编辑的最简单的方法。 如果发出嘟嘟声(计算机扬声器),则说明你可以使用命令行编辑功能; 如果没有任何声音,
转载 2024-01-25 17:08:21
44阅读
1.准备一个脚本如下:#!/usr/bin/python  # python tab file  import sys  import readline  import rlcompleter  import atexit  import os  #
原创 2017-08-31 14:37:19
1683阅读
一。这个方法可以修改shell命令行的自动补全1.获取python目录【我使用的是64位ubuntu系统】[python] view plaincopyprint?[~$]python  Python 2.7.3 (default, Apr 10 2013, 06:20:15)   [GC
原创 2014-07-21 15:04:58
1577阅读
yum安装readline、readline-devel#yum install -y readline-devel下载安装setuptools#w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z#md5=7df2a529a074f613b509fb44feefe74e --no-che
原创 2015-01-15 16:06:27
563阅读
yum安装readline、readline-devel#yum install -y readline-devel下载安装setuptools#wget http://pypi.python.org/packages/source/s/setuptools/setuptools-0.6c11.tar.gz#md5=7df2a529a074f613b509fb44feefe74e --no-che
原创 2014-09-29 11:10:00
10000+阅读
安装了python2.7和python3.5两个版本python2.7首先安装下载readline:py -2 -m pip install pyreadline完成后在Python27\Lib\site-packages目录下生成两个目录pyreadlinepyreadline-2.1-py2.7.egg-info这样就可以使用readline模块python3.5安装下载下载好的pyread
原创 2016-10-19 17:10:40
10000+阅读
安装了python2.7和python3.5两个版本python2.7首先安装下载readline:py -2 -m pip install pyreadline完成后在Python27\Lib\site-packages目录下生成两个目录pyreadlinepyreadline-2.1-py2.7.egg-info 这样就可以使用readline模块了 python3.5安装下载下载好的pyre
转载 2021-02-11 10:28:32
1789阅读
2评论
补充一:函数函数代码块以 def 关键词开头,后接函数标识符名称和圆括号()。不可改变类型:如整数、字符串、元祖。比如在 fun(a) 内部修改a的值,只是修改另一个复制的对象,不会影响a本身。def add(x,y): return x+y print(add(1,2)) # 3def f(a): a = a+1 return a x=3; f(x) print(x)
 一、实验环境ubuntu 18.04.1二、自动补全插件pydiction可以实现下面python代码的自动补全:1.简单python关键词补全 2.python 函数补全带括号 3.python 模块补全 4.python 模块内函数,变量补全 5.from module import sub-module 补全三、安装3.1 安装脚本wget https://github.
转载 2023-07-03 16:36:38
166阅读
引 入提高写程序的效率,补全功能是必不可少的。对于python,介绍vim编辑下和python交互模式这两种linux常用环境下的补全。一、vim下的补全:pydiction插件实现功能:简单python关键词补全python 函数补全带括号python 模块补全python 模块内函数,变量补全安装步骤:cd ~unzip master.zip mkdir -pv ~/.vim/tools/py
转载 2023-07-10 20:01:49
111阅读
背景平常用python的时候非常多,提升python的编码效率成为重中之重。 博主偶然间看到一个python的代码补全工具,kite,据说能很好的提高编码效率,那么本博客将对其进行尝试。简介官网,https://kite.com支持数个ide,博主比较喜欢用的pycharm也支持支持linux版本,博主使用的是deepin 15.2安装与测试根据官网介绍直接用命令安装即可。 参考:https://
转载 2023-06-21 00:25:17
218阅读
1、官方说明sklearn.preprocessing.Imputer 用于对数据中的缺失值进行补全,支持“均值(mean)”、“中值(median)”、“众数(most_frequant,也就是mode)”三种数值替换数据集中的缺失值(numpy.nan、NaN等)https://scikit-learn.org/stable/modules/generated/sklearn.preproce
转载 2023-07-06 22:04:33
157阅读
函数和全局变量比较多,如何在使用时让VIM自动补全呢?其实VIM已经有此功能了,这就是VIM的自动补全功能。包括ctrl-N,ctrl-P以及Ommi 补全功能。当然了,还有对包含的头文件的自动搜索。linux的使用在于小巧组合,vim配合ctags即可完成此任务。步骤如下:1.首先进入头文件目录,下面有很多头文件,我们要在此目录下生成一个tags文件供使用。2.执行ctags -R3.将生成的t
转载 2023-07-09 10:47:35
39阅读
  我们很高兴与您分享智能片段,我们的最新功能旨在使您的完成体验更加无缝。Kite的智能代码段使您可以在键入时生成与上下文相关的代码段,从而轻松完成复杂的多令牌语句。典型的代码段必须事先手动定义,而Kite的智能代码段则是根据Kite在您的代码库中发现的代码模式实时生成的。 TL; DR适用于我们支持的所有编辑器的最新版本的Kite(20190
最近发现了一款Python编程的插件神器——kite,相见恨晚啊,它是一款基于AI技术的自动补全功能插件,可用于大部分的Python编程环境,如PyCharm、VSCode、Vim、Sublime Text等等。就连Python 之父 Guido van Rossum 使用之后也大为感叹,并向大家强烈推荐了这一款高效工具,不同于PyCharm自带的自动补全功能,它不仅可补全单个的静态
断断续续折腾一天,终于让sublime可以自动补全js了,瞬间就心情舒畅了在这里简单的记录一下,以防自己忘记了,同时也是因为安装的过程没有找到非常完善的资料,所以就写出来希望看到的人可以参考一下步骤如下:一,安装SublimeCodeIntel和Package Control二,配置SublimeCodeIntel先说sublimeCodeIntel的安装1,打开https://github.co
  • 1
  • 2
  • 3
  • 4
  • 5